Mobile operator Orange Burkina Faso is reportedly unable to access almost 15% of its telecom sites due to the security situation in those areas as fighting between the military government and Islamist armed groups continues.
Telefónica has reportedly appointed investment bank Citi to advise on the sale of its Chilean unit, as the group continues to scale back its presence in Latin America.
Singtel subsidiary and technology services company NCS is expanding its footprint in the Asia-Pacific region by acquiring a 51% majority stake in Globe Telecom’s IT unit, Yondu.
Philippines service provider PLDT has launched what it calls a grassroots initiative aimed at strengthening partnerships with local communities to protect critical telecommunications infrastructure.
